Lithuanian Alekna breaks men's athletics oldest world record

  • Athletics

Lithuanian athlete Mykolas Alekna broke the world discus record with an incredible 74.35 metres in Ramona, Oklahoma, on Sunday. The record had stood for almost 38 years.

surpassed the previous best mark of 74.08 metres set by Jürgen Schult, representing the former East Germany
